How much does it cost to rent a home in Neenah?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Neenah 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,162 | $875 | $1,400 |
Neenah 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,143 | $1,275 | $3,750 |
Neenah 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,327 | $1,500 | $3,400 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Neenah
What type of rentals are currently available in Neenah?
There are currently 95 Apartments for Rent in Neenah, WI with pricing that ranges from $715 to $3,870. There are also 52 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Neenah ranging from $650 to $3,750.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Neenah?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Neenah ranges from $650 to $3,750 with an average monthly rent of $1,789.
